Output 58741389187fd8abc5a0ef5681deec14d07128ef84756aa9d46d7f2f9d8eb4c2:0

value
35317583
script pubkey
OP_0 OP_PUSHBYTES_20 c366f2d818aa6f83b3717cd98a56076a6e14269c
address
ltc1qcdn09kqc4fhc8vm30nvc54s8dfhpgf5usushz3
transaction
58741389187fd8abc5a0ef5681deec14d07128ef84756aa9d46d7f2f9d8eb4c2
spent
true